UO Outlands - Reusable Bandage Self
HTML-код
- Опубликовано: 30 июн 2024
- This is a video about how to setup a repeatable/spammable bandage self script. This make sure the bandage heals you instead of overriding it too soon. I'll cover multiple scripts that can cure and heal with potions plus a bonus loop to keep yourself healed while playing for easy/fun farming. I started playing outlands in January of 2021 but have seen a lot of people ask in Discord how to set this up - let me know in the comments if this was helpful or if you need anything else!
Check out the script on github:
github.com/jaseowns/uo_outlan...
0:00 - Intro
0:47 - Create your bandage self script
2:00 - Target Self Options
2:27 - Built in vs Our new script
3:30 - Add Timer
5:00 - Debug mistake
5:39 - Default Timer
6:04 - Set timer only on success
6:50 - Review First Script
7:10 - Add Poison Cure
8:39 - More Debugging...
9:10 - Successful Cure
9:55 - Create Loopable Heal
11:37 - Playing example with loop
12:15 - Add Heal Potion to loop script
13:30 - Add Heal Pot Timer
14:39 - Skinning macro that calls loop script
15:12 - Review script (careful w/ loop)
16:02 - Outtro
If you're interested in learning more about UO Outlands, check it out here: uooutlands.com/
UO Outlands is a free-to-play Ultima Online shard loosely set in the T2A era which launched in October of 2018. Our mission from the onset has been to create a version of Ultima Online which enhances every aspect of gameplay, creating a shard which we believe emulates how Ultima Online should have always been had it stayed the course.
#uo
#ultimaonline
#outlands
#bandages
#razor Игры
❤️❤️ Holy crap, 300 subs! ❤️❤️ Thank you guys so much!!! ❤️❤️ Hope this bandage self explanation helps some people out! See you in game or in github:
github.com/jaseowns/uo_outlands_razor_scripts/tree/main/Combat/BandageSelf
Thanks! And thanks for your perfect explanation how to setup scripts. I was able to put in Arm/disarm my weapon so I can drink a potion while wearing shield and weapons. And also if I get paralyzed the script use a trapped bag. Big THanks!
glad to hear! thanks for watching
Yes ! just what iv been trying to do and you make it look so easy !! Thanks alot man
No problem 👍
This is more than sufficient! Thank you mate. Next up, society job macro, loot-autosort, packhorse offload......
This channel needs more loving!
Glad to help - thanks for the extra suggestions!
this was great to watch and super helpful thanks! keep it up!
Glad you liked it - more to come for sure!
You Sir, are a saint. Thank you so much for this. If you ever come to Austria the beer is on me!
Thanks for watching - if my wife had it her way we’d already be there haha
Dude, next level. Forwarding this to the guild.
Thanks for sharing!
awesome! I have the same (+ [pouch if insysmsg you cannot move) but I'm using a for loop instead of timers. Sweet use of timers, I think I may edit. Also stam potions help too.
For mini boss/pvp I also have a version that keeps dex/str potions up as well.
Your vids are always helpful.
I like the idea of having a "boss" loop - pop all pots types and make sure they stay up, keep stam above certain level, etc. Will need to look into that! Thanks for watching and the comments!
hey man i know its been a year lol, but can u give me the pouch script?
Lol check out the repo: outlands.uorazorscripts.com/script/8a260dc7-a4eb-4894-9ae0-98570da30451#L21-27
This is... amazing - and what's so cool is to watch you step through it real time step-by-step, watching a true professional at work! Thanks enormously for sharing this mate.
Glad you enjoyed it! Be sure to check out all the other ones too! :) thanks
@@Jaseowns yup I’m working my way through them - making a peace macer to start so was seeing if there’s any peace or combat macros of relevance (in addition to this one). Cheers jase!
You are the real Razor-God :-) - helping me to enjoy the game so much with fantastic macros. Thanks, mate
Thanks for watching and love the comment ❤️
Another awesome video!
Thanks again!
That's marvelous, mate!
glad to help! thank you
@@Jaseowns Huzzah!
Another great content and another great script (when you don't mess hotkeys XD).
Next vid : how to win Outlands with Razor, by Jaseowns ;-)
UO is my mini game of Razor :D
This is so great and helpful. I was wondering if you can make a script that unequips shield, chugs greater magic resist, strength and agility potions then requip the shield?
Or even better maybe do it automatically when pots are running out ?
Neat idea - "boss mode" loop 😀 I will take a look. Thanks for watching!
Very good stuff!
Glad you enjoyed it
There it is! you the man! thanks!
You bet! Thanks for checking it out
Hey Jaseowns, Thanks for all your videos really helps me understand how Razor works. I would love to see how to do Buff checks and re-apply if possible, i tried making "findbuff" but doesn't seem like that command works.
Thanks for the comment! I will add a findbuff breakdown video to the list.
Love this stuff as a new (1 week) outlander. Is there a full screenshot somewhere of these scripts?
hey welcome to the game! I now run a website for all of these scripts and we do live streams:
outlands.uorazorscripts.com/ is the library
Do the timers only work in certain Razor versions? I get Script error: Unknown expression on line 1 (if not timerexists "aids").
Maybe not available on 1.7.0.12 community edition? (Required on the shard I am on, it's not Outlands (I play on Outlands and UOR)
Sorry for late replay, but yes - Outlands has a unique branch of the razor community edition with extra features. Timers and some other functions are part of that.
Obey your master!!
Script master!
❤️
SCIENCE!!!!!!!
Love your streams!
Hello, great video for whatever reason i can't seem to get this script to heal me with bandages I don't know why either
Which part? If your dex is less than 100 you may need to increase the timer. Check out this example: github.com/jaseowns/uo_outlands_razor_scripts/blob/main/Skill%20List/Healing/Improved_Combat_Loop.razor
Would be good to have [pouch in there somewhere as well... for when the inevitable happens.
Ahh nice, I will add it to the repo
I copied and pasted your script, but it still overrides if I spam the hotkey (mosewheel down). Only sometimes does it give my the "already running"overhead. Any idea why?
to follow up, I think it may have something to do with the mousewheel.
Interesting.. I’ll have to try it on my wheel and see if I can replicate.
A: thanks for the aids Q: Things you hope no one ever says to you. 8^)
Lol yeah
Are you still working in the auto scavenge mode vid thx
I haven't had a chance to do that video yet, but new video out soon
For the poison I did something like this:
if insysmsg "You feel a bit nauseous"
settimer '_poisonTimer' 5600
overhead 'Lesser Poison Detected' 69
endif
if insysmsg "You feel disoriented and nauseous"
settimer '_poisonTimer' 7600
overhead 'Poison Detected (regular)' 69
endif
...
if insysmsg "You are in extreme pain, and require immediate aid"
overhead 'Lethal Poison Detected' 69
settimer '_poisonTimer' 12000
endif
And then I have an if statement, that only cures if the timer is above 12000 for example. Meaning I don't cure some poisons straight away, and others I do.
It take any poison 4 seconds from applied to first tick sets in. After that the timer of the individual poison applies.
Tbh though, the thing I like the most is I get an overhead of what is affecting me. But also nice to have the tweak ability, when to start burning cures, based on the poison level also.
Nice approach on the poison type breakdown. My loop script is definitely just more casual farming and not min/maxing the timers 😀
Is there not a way to make a macro for >info? If you try to "say >info" it just says it.. yes I am that lazy.
You can't from Razor specifically but you can from the Client macros :D
@@Jaseowns Worked, thanks again =D
Same weakness as everyone else's versions I have seen.
1 it assumes the apply bandage never fails, it does.
2 it assumes 11 seconds is always good. It wont be on a 80 dex char I think, perhaps even a cursed one.
I still like my 3 if statements better, does the same, but can't fail under the above mentioned circumstances.
Nice video as always, just not optimal imo.
I attempt to make sure the timer is reset based on sysmsg of "applying" - so it tries to handle that a bit. As far as 11 seconds - I should have said in the video that is relies on your dex being 100 - but I'm hoping the 11 covers 80% of the people that would like to use a new self heal that doesn't override the current bandage.
Thanks for watching and commenting extra tips!
@@Jaseowns Oh, I missed your checking for applying, and doing it again if not.
@@Jaseowns great work! let we know when you have the updated version
You should copy and paste scrips in Info if possible. Thanks!
Nevermind, just saw link! thank you lol
No prob hah also got a main website going uorazorscripts.com in addition to my GitHub
Hey Jaseowns can you do a scprit for healing pet?
I did a vet timer video.. you can check that out here: ruclips.net/video/idfCkK1SZcY/видео.html
On Outlands there is no way to check the health of another character or creature using Razor as they have it disabled. So you can't really make a "if my pet is low, heal it" - however you can just attempt to heal it over and over again and reset the timer using insysmsg nothing to heal.
Thanks for watching!
This particular script only works with the Outlands upgraded Razor right?
Regular Razor doesn't accept timers right?
Correct, this is specific to UO Outlands
@@Jaseowns Ok cool. I adapted your script to suit the shard I am playing on. I did try Outlands, but the character build process is OSI slow. Been there, did that many times. I don't have the patience any more for dedicating real years to a game character.
wish i could take the bandage part and have it only drink pots
You definitely could, have a "pots only" example on the github you could edit a bit to your liking - github.com/jaseowns/uo_outlands_razor_scripts/blob/main/Skill%20List/Healing/Pots_Only.razor
This is what I mean.
I set it for 12000, but it could be 20000 really....
if insysmsg "You finish applying the bandages"
settimer '_bandageTimer' 999999
endif
if insysmsg "You begin applying the bandages"
settimer '_bandageTimer' 0
endif
if hits < maxhits
if count 'Bandages' >= 1
if timer '_bandageTimer' > 12000
hotkey 'Bandage Self'
endif
endif
endif
Would have to go on test or something, test out the worst case bandage timer scenario. Like what if I run my 25 dex parry heal mage, and he gets cursed? To see what is the largest number meaningful. But I am sure there are many scenarios where 11000 is way to little.
I assume this one would have to be in a loop correct? If this was a single button press you might not get the correct system message.
@@Jaseowns yeah looped